Evaluating Yields and Maximizing Savings Returns

Calculating the exact return on a 1 billion VND deposit requires factoring in the tenor—ranging from one month to 36 months—and whether interest is paid monthly, quarterly, or at maturity. Choosing longer tenors generally secures higher fixed rates, but it also reduces liquidity, as early withdrawal typically forces the entire balance to forfeit interest and revert to a non-term demand deposit rate.

Financial planners recommend that retail depositors with large capital sums diversify their maturity dates through laddering strategies rather than locking the entire 1 billion VND into a single long-term contract. This approach ensures regular access to portions of the principal while maintaining exposure to competitive tiered interest rates offered by digital channels.
